Perfect Square
837992481484559546598277428250014394977444592921 is a perfect square (915419292720313791507589 × 915419292720313791507589)
837992481484559546598277428250014394977444592921 is a perfect square (915419292720313791507589 × 915419292720313791507589)
10010010 11001000 11100001 11101010 00001010 10100111 11110100 00101011 01011101 00111101 10011011 01000001 10100011 00100101 01111011 00000001 00101101 01001010 01111101 00011001
837992481484559546598277428250014394977444592921 is odd
Previous odd number is 837992481484559546598277428250014394977444592919
Next odd number is 837992481484559546598277428250014394977444592923
588464632645040256829719024616275144051496237642711752783394250158769914151802757175794514508480664526027826609878821112464214001928803301245961
702231399024649874527049179050586296653410447524729240816579683558503446466838941978499403312241